The Benefits of Adopting a Rescue Animal: Changing Lives and Communities

Adopting a rescue animal is a noble act that not only transforms the life of the animal but also brings about significant benefits to the adopter and the community. With millions of animals in shelters awaiting a loving home, the decision to adopt can lead to profound changes. Here are some key benefits that come with adopting a rescue animal.

1. Saving a Life

One of the most immediate benefits of adopting a rescue animal is the impact on their life. Many animals in shelters face euthanasia due to overcrowding. By adopting, you are giving a second chance to a creature that might otherwise not have a future. This act of kindness can save lives and reduce the number of homeless animals in your community.

2. Health Benefits for Owners

Studies have shown that pet ownership can lead to numerous health benefits for humans. Owning a rescue animal can reduce stress, anxiety, and depression. The companionship of a pet often leads to increased physical activity, as dogs require regular walks, and playing with cats can be an enjoyable way to stay active. Furthermore, interacting with animals has been shown to lower blood pressure and improve heart health.

6. Cost-Effective Adoption

Adopting a rescue animal is often more cost-effective compared to purchasing from breeders. Most shelters offer adoption fees that cover vaccinations, spaying or neutering, and microchipping. This reduces the initial financial burden on the adopter and ensures that the animal is healthy and ready for their new home. Additionally, many rescue organizations provide post-adoption support and resources to help new pet owners.

9. Finding a Perfect Match

Many shelters and rescue organizations work hard to match animals with the right families. They consider factors such as lifestyle, living situation, and personal preferences to ensure a good fit. This personalized approach helps ensure that both the animal and the adopter will be happy together in the long run.
